{
  "Command": "podcupdate",
  "PODCUpdate": "Unable to locate enough unlocked funds not equal to 1,550,001 biblepay."
}

i wanna send podcupdate, 1550001 is something with MN, i never had MN

It's a goofy error and could stand to be cleaned up for your case.

Open the wallet, go to settings->options
then "wallet" tab

then check the box for "enable advanced coin control features"

After that,  go to the send tab,  and send to one of your addresses.   click the "Inputs" button and "Select All"

This will consolidate all your coin to 1 transaction & address, and should fix this error.

What is clear to me is this:  (from your list)
1.  Rob has several MN's (I read earlier in this thread for my speculation,  he denies the number and has not, and seems like will not answer this).
2.  The Block Chain allows Proposals to be re-submitted..  For Charting/statistics this is managed through the same proposal name, and ideally is used to prevent budget over-runs (something will not be paid if the budget overflows).  There is a legitimate purpose to this.  Can this be used maliciously yes? is it a level playing field (ie
3.  The proposals are never hidden on the blockchain (rpc command "gobject list" will provide the full account).   New ones with the same name hide the old one on the forum (and biblepay-central) only, this is for "reporting" purposes.
